Ways to Enhance a Paper Minecraft Server

Optimizing a Paper Minecraft server is important for guaranteeing clean gameplay and a far better person experience. Good optimization reduces lag, enhances effectiveness, and enhances In general server security. This guide will stroll you through the finest techniques to optimize your Paper Minecraft server.


Select the Ideal Hosting Prepare


The muse of a effectively-optimized server commences with the proper hosting system. Make certain that your server has enough RAM, CPU, and storage to handle the amount of players as well as plugins you plan to make use of. Overloading your server with too many players or plugins on insufficient components can result in functionality difficulties. Usually go for a hosting strategy that meets or exceeds your server's requirements.


Alter Server Configuration Files





Tweaking your server's configuration documents is a crucial phase in optimization. Start with the spigot.yml and paper.yml information, which Manage most of the server's overall performance options. Decrease the watch-distance in spigot.yml to reduce the amount of chunks loaded about each participant. This simple change can significantly cut down server load and strengthen functionality.


Enhance Plugins and Remove Unneeded Types


Plugins can enormously impression server efficiency, especially if they are inadequately coded or useful resource-intensive. Regularly audit your plugins and take away any that aren't important to your server's operation. Additionally, be sure that your plugins are up-to-date, as more recent versions often comprise efficiency improvements and bug fixes.


Utilize a Lag Checking Plugin


Setting up a lag checking plugin will help you determine and address efficiency troubles rapidly. Plugins like Spark or Timings can provide in depth reviews on exactly what is resulting in lag with your server. By analyzing these reports, you can take targeted steps to solve concerns and enhance server effectiveness.


Allocate Ample Means to Java


Paper Minecraft servers operate on Java, so allocating sufficient assets towards the Java Digital Device (JVM) is critical. Use flags like -Xms and -Xmx to set the First and greatest heap size, making sure your server has adequate memory to work efficiently. On top of that, think about using garbage collection optimizations like G1GC to deal with memory far more proficiently.


Frequently Update Paper and Plugins


Keeping your server computer software up-to-day is important for optimization. Updates to Paper and plugins usually involve overall performance enhancements and protection patches. Frequently look for updates and use them to ensure your server benefits from the newest advancements.


Optimize Planet Technology and Redstone





Globe generation and redstone mechanics in many cases are the most significant culprits in causing server lag. Improve planet era by pre-making chunks in your globe employing instruments like WorldBorder. This lowers the strain on the server when new locations are explored. For redstone, encourage gamers to work with less complicated circuits and Restrict using elaborate redstone contraptions that could cause sizeable lag look what i found.


Use a Content material Shipping and delivery Community (CDN) for Source Packs


When your server employs customized resource packs, think about using a Written content Delivery Network (CDN) to host these files. A CDN can lessen the load on the server by offloading the bandwidth needed to deliver useful resource packs to gamers. This not simply hurries up download occasions but also frees up server assets for gameplay.


Monitor Server General performance Continually


At last, steady checking within your server's efficiency is essential. Use equipment like htop or Atop on Linux devices to regulate CPU and memory use. Regular monitoring permits you to discover and solve troubles in advance of they impact gameplay.


Summary


Optimizing a Paper Minecraft server involves a mix of right components assortment, thorough configuration, and frequent routine maintenance. By pursuing these finest techniques, you may be sure that your server runs smoothly, providing a lag-no cost knowledge for all players. Normal updates, checking, and resource administration are essential to keeping optimal performance after some time.

Leave a Reply

Your email address will not be published. Required fields are marked *